LCDs outsell CRT TVs in Europe
News Sales of LCDs will also outpace CRTs in North America this quarter, according to DisplaySearch. Plasma TV unit shipments were up 38 per cent in North America -- slightly faster than the 35 per cent growth of LCDs -- but down in other regions.

OLED (organic light-emitting diode)
Reviews OLED displays, originally developed by Kodak, are unlike LCDs in that they don't require backlighting, instead, they emit light themselves. OLED displays offer many advantages over LCDs, including less power consumption and brighter output, and are...
